Milwaukee Bonsai Society hosting one day only exhibit at Domes

MILWAUKEE (CBS 58) – The Milwaukee Bonsai Society will present its annual Winter Silhouettes exhibit February 4, from 9 a.m. to 4 p.m., at The Domes. The exhibit is on view for one day only.

Unlike other bonsai shows, this exhibit will focus on the structure of the intricately pruned dwarf trees. Only deciduous specimens free of buds, leaves, and flowers will be on display. Species may include maple, hornbeam, elm, hawthorn, apple, crabapple, pomegranate, crape myrtle, ginkgo, larch, and swamp cypress.
